Solution for 2v-36=3v+7(1+6v) equation:



2v-36=3v+7(1+6v)
We move all terms to the left:
2v-36-(3v+7(1+6v))=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
2v-(3v+7(6v+1))-36=0
We calculate terms in parentheses: -(3v+7(6v+1)), so:
3v+7(6v+1)
We multiply parentheses
3v+42v+7
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
45v+7
Back to the equation:
-(45v+7)
We get rid of parentheses
2v-45v-7-36=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-43v-43=0
We move all terms containing v to the left, all other terms to the right
-43v=43
v=43/-43
v=-1
